Answering Common Inquiries and Worries
Players usually have a handful of common questions about auto-play. A key one is whether it alters your odds. It does not. Every spin result is decided by a Random Number Generator the second the spin starts. It doesn’t matter if your finger or the auto-feature activated it. The randomness is the same. Others ask if using automation is against the rules. It is not. It’s a built-in feature endorsed by the game makers and the casino, available to everyone. Some fear they’ll miss out on bonus games. Reputable casinos like Millioner configure the auto-play to stop whenever a game requires your interaction. You won’t miss a free spins round or a pick-a-prize bonus. Getting straight on these points helps Australian players use the features without any doubts.
Ways to Activate and Adjust Auto Modes
Getting started with these tools at Millioner Casino is straightforward. Access your account and open a supported game, which is generally a slot. Locate the ‘Auto Play’ button on the screen, normally near the main spin button. Click it, and a settings panel will appear. That is where you assume control. You select how many spins you want: 10, 100, or more. Then you set the essential limits. You can set a single win limit that pauses play if you get a big payout. You establish a loss limit to cease if your balance drops by a specific amount. You can even set a total win goal. Some slots let you stop auto-play when a bonus round is activated. My recommendation for new users is to start with modest, conservative numbers. Get a feel for it. The setup is fast, but the control it offers you endures the whole session.
